What Is the Use of Puncture Needle?

In modern medical procedures, precision is everything. One small tool often determines whether a procedure is safe, accurate, and successful—the puncture needles. But many people still ask a simple and important question: What is the use of puncture needle?

In clinical practice, puncture needles are used for targeted access into tissues, vessels, or specific anatomical structures with high accuracy and minimal trauma. They play a critical role in anesthesia, pain management, diagnostics, and ultrasound-guided interventions.

Introduction: Why Puncture Needles Are Essential in Modern Medicine

Medical procedures today demand high precision and minimal invasiveness. This is where puncture needles become essential tools.

A puncture needle is designed to enter the body in a controlled way, allowing doctors to reach specific targets such as nerves, blood vessels, fluid collections, or tissue structures.

Unlike general injection needles, puncture needles are engineered for:

  • Controlled depth access

  • Enhanced safety

  • Better imaging visibility

  • Reduced tissue damage

Because of these advantages, puncture needles are now widely used across multiple medical specialties.


What Is the Use of Puncture Needles in Clinical Practice?

The primary use of puncture needles is to provide safe and precise access to internal structures for diagnostic or therapeutic purposes.

They are commonly used in:

  • Regional anesthesia (nerve blocks)

  • Ultrasound-guided interventions

  • Fluid aspiration procedures

  • Tissue sampling and biopsy

  • Pain management treatments

Each use case requires different puncture needle designs, but the core principle remains the same: precision and safety.

How Puncture Needles Work in Medical Procedures

The working principle of puncture needles is simple but highly precise.

  1. The needle is inserted through the skin.

  2. It is guided toward a target structure using anatomical landmarks or ultrasound.

  3. The clinician carefully advances the needle tip.

  4. Medication, fluid, or a sample is delivered or collected.

Modern puncture needles are designed to give clinicians better control during every step of this process.

Why Ultrasound-Guided Puncture Needles Are Important

Ultrasound guidance has significantly improved the safety of medical procedures. However, its effectiveness depends heavily on the visibility of the needle.

Specialized ultrasound-guided puncture needles offer:

  • Enhanced echogenic surface for better visibility

  • Real-time tracking under ultrasound imaging

  • Improved tip control during insertion

  • Reduced risk of accidental tissue injury

These features are especially important in nerve block and vascular procedures.

Types of Puncture Needles and Their Uses

Different clinical scenarios require different puncture needle designs.

Type of Puncture NeedleDesign FeatureTypical Use
Standard puncture needleBasic sharp tipGeneral access procedures
Echogenic puncture needleUltrasound visibility enhancementImaging-guided procedures
Disposable puncture needleSingle-use sterile designInfection control applications
Fine puncture needleSmaller diameterSensitive tissue access
Long puncture needleExtended lengthDeep tissue or nerve access

Each type of puncture needles serves a specific medical function depending on procedural requirements.

Technical Features of Modern Puncture Needles

A high-quality puncture needles product typically includes the following features:

FeatureFunctionClinical Value
Echogenic coatingEnhances ultrasound reflectionBetter visibility
Sharp beveled tipSmooth tissue penetrationReduced pain and trauma
Medical-grade stainless steelStrength and flexibilityReliable performance
Depth markingInsertion controlImproved accuracy
Disposable designSingle-use safetyInfection prevention

These features ensure puncture needles perform consistently in clinical environments.

Role of Puncture Needles in Ultrasound-Guided Nerve Blocks

One of the most important uses of puncture needles is in regional anesthesia.

During nerve block procedures, puncture needles are used to deliver anesthetic near targeted nerves under ultrasound guidance. This requires:

  • High precision needle control

  • Clear ultrasound visibility

  • Smooth and safe insertion

A well-designed puncture needle improves block success rates and reduces complications.

How to Choose the Right Puncture Needle

Selecting the correct puncture needles depends on several factors:

  • Type of procedure

  • Depth of target tissue

  • Imaging method used

  • Required needle diameter

  • Patient-specific anatomy

For ultrasound-guided procedures, echogenic puncture needles are typically preferred.

Clinical Workflow Using Puncture Needles

A typical procedure using puncture needles follows these steps:

  1. Patient positioning

  2. Sterilization of the procedure area

  3. Ultrasound imaging to locate target

  4. Needle insertion

  5. Real-time adjustment under imaging

  6. Delivery of medication or sampling

  7. Needle removal and post-care

Each step depends on the precision of the puncture needles used.
